Man crashes during getaway, spills load of pot across road

A Mexican man was apprehended by Border Patrol agents Wednesday after he fled from authorities and rolled his truck spilling marijuana across a roadway south of Amado near Interstate 19, an official said.

The man, whose identity was not released, could face multiple charges including transportation of narcotics, said Gustavo Soto, a spokesman for the U.S. Border Patrol Tucson Sector.

Agents attempted to stop a 2000 Ford F150 on the I-19 frontage road south of Amado, Soto said. The driver of the truck sped away from the agents and they terminated the pursuit for safety reasons.

The agents located the overturned vehicle a short time later and saw more than 60 bundles of marijuana spread across the road, Soto said.

The weight of the marijuana has not been determined, Soto said.

The man - a Mexican national in the United States legally - suffered serious but non-life-threatening injuries in the rollover, Soto said.
